§ 130A-142 — Immunity of persons who report

North Carolina·Ch. 130A Public Health·Art. 6 Communicable Diseases
A person who makes a report pursuant to the provisions of this Article shall be immune from any civil or criminal liability that might otherwise be incurred or imposed as a result of making that report. (1983, c. 891, s. 2; 1987, c. 782, s. 12.)
